Recorded constituents

What analytical work has found in this species, at which plant part and preparation. A measured constituent is a fact about material, not about effect.

SubstancePlant partPreparationConcentrationAnalytical methodSource
Alpha-selineneSeedSolvent extraction≤ 0.55 PercentGC-FID-MSResolve DOI
Alpha-selineneSeedSolvent extraction≥ 0.05 PercentGC-FID-MSResolve DOI
Alpha-selineneSeedEssential oil1.25 PercentGC-FID-MSResolve DOI
DamascenineSeedSolvent extraction≤ 13.21 PercentGC-FID-MSResolve DOI
DamascenineSeedSolvent extraction≥ 1.2 PercentGC-FID-MSResolve DOI
DamascenineSeedEssential oil4.49 PercentGC-FID-MSResolve DOI
Naphthalene derivativesSeedSolvent extraction≥ 0.02 PercentGC-FID-MSResolve DOI
Naphthalene derivativesSeedSolvent extraction≤ 0.13 PercentGC-FID-MSResolve DOI
Naphthalene derivativesSeedSolvent extraction≥ 0.01 PercentGC-FID-MSResolve DOI
Naphthalene derivativesSeedSolvent extraction≤ 0.85 PercentGC-FID-MSResolve DOI
AlkaloidsSeedSolvent extractionNuclear Magnetic Resonance (NMR)No resolvable identifier
Alpha-selineneSeedEssential oil3.5 PercentGC-MSNo resolvable identifier
Alpha-selineneSeedEssential oil7.8 PercentGC-MS (Q)No resolvable identifier
Alpha-selineneSeedSolvent extraction6.5 PercentGC-MS (Q)No resolvable identifier
Beta-​selineneSeedEssential oil4.8 PercentGC-MS (Q)No resolvable identifier
Beta-​selineneSeedSolvent extraction7.2 PercentGC-MS (Q)No resolvable identifier
DamascenineSeedSolvent extraction0.32 PercentTraditional analytical techniques (wet chemical tests)No resolvable identifier
DamascenineSeedEssential oil3.2 PercentGC-MSNo resolvable identifier
Diterpene estersSeedSolvent extractionNuclear Magnetic Resonance (NMR)No resolvable identifier

Cited sources

The literature the compendium cites for this species. Metatron Health has no relationship with these authors or journals and earns nothing from citing them.

  1. Sajfrtova, Marie., Sovova, Helena., Karban, Jindrich. Enrichment of Nigella damascena extract with volatile compounds using supercritical fluid extraction . Journal of supercritical fluids, 2014, vol. 94, p. 160-164. DOI
  2. Ogawa, Keiko., Nakamura, Seikou., Asada, Yumiko., Yamashita, Masayuki., Matsuda, Hisashi. Oxazonigelladine and dolabellane-type diterpene constituents from Nigella damascena seeds. Tetrahedron, 2017, p. Ahead of Print.
  3. Ewins, Arthur J. Constitution and Synthesis of Damascenine, the Alkaloid of Nigella damascena. Proc. chem soc., 1912, vol. 28, p. 38.
  4. Fico, G., Bader, A., Flamini, G., Cioni, PL., Morelli, L. Essential oil of Niagella damascena L. (Ranunculaceae) seeds. Journal of essential oil research, 2003, vol. 15, no. 1, p. 57-58.
  5. Rchid, H., Nmila, R., Bessiere, JM., Sauvaire, Y., Chokairi, M. Volatile components of Nigella damascena L. and Nigella sativa L. seeds. Journal of essential oil research, 2004, vol. 16, no. 6, p. 585-587.
